Today in Damascus, #UNICEF joined the Government of Syria, the Republic of Korea, and UN partners to launch a $38 million humanitarian and resilience package supporting communities across Syria.   This multi-agency initiative brings together Korea with UNICEF, UNDP, WFP and WHO to deliver practical results for children and families.   With Korea’s support, UNICEF will reach 1.3 million people, including 800,000 children, with: 📚 Quality education 💧 Clean water and sanitation 👶 Maternal and child health services   In partnership with the Government of Syria, we are restoring hope and investing in Syria’s future.   https://bit.ly/4gYIpof   #ForEveryChild #UNICEFTHXKorea Meritxell Relaño Arana Ministry of Foreign Affairs, Republic of Korea Oren J.
